This blogger is claiming that progressive talker WINZ is ahead of conservative talker WIOD in Men 25-54 and just behind them in Persons 25-54. Is that correct and if so, why?

Statistically, they are tied in men with a 2.2 for WIOD and a 2.3 for WINZ, 16th and 17th... it really does not matter, they are so far down they are not going to get bought on these numbers. In 25.54 WINZ has a 1.3 and WIOD a 1.4, 22nd and 24th. Even worse.

The statement being made here is that AM talk radio in English is not working in the Miami market.

For all you other "Nicole Sandlers" out there having to host AND self-produce... here's a clever way of downloading newsworthy audio from the web:

1) buy a Mac... the following probably works on a PC, but PC's are soooo 1998! Seriously... buy a Mac!
2) dump Safari and Internet Explorer... download Firefox
3) get the free add-on to Firefox called "DownloadHelper"
4) Install both and go to YouTube... download any video you see by clicking the revolving colored balloons in your Firefox toolbar
5) Save the ".flv" file to your desktop or someplace else where you can find it easily
6) Okay... you need one more piece of FREE software... "MpegStreamclip"
7) Once installed, find your .flv file, ctrl+click on the .flv file and open with MpegStreamclip
8) Inside MpegStreamclip, select File... Export Audio...

Whew! You've got your topical newsworthy audio ready for replay back over the air... Good luck! Hope this helps.
